Hi,
If you have a mains transformer with two primaries and you connect them in parallel but in anti-phase, do you get a big bang or do the EMF's simply cancel and you get nothing? I've been wondering this for years but never experimented.
Thanks.
Just to clarify, I'm talking about converting equipment from 240v to 110v and wiring the TX wrong.

Think of them as one primary, one secondary as a bifilar winding - no problem with them in parallel because there is a back EMF to oppose the driving voltage so only a little current. It's effectively a single winding. Reverse the connections, and there is no back EMF from the transformer core so lots of current.
